Abstract [eng] Iconography and emblemic have been called „sisters“ in the Baroque epoch though the previous one was several centuries older. Emblemic adopted all the motives from the written and drawn sources including those of iconography in the Baroque epoch. M. K. Sarbievijus (M. K. Sarbiewski, 1595 — 1640) is one of the most outstanding LMD poets who created in the Baroque epoch. His attitude towards Mother Mary was great in his lyrics. Virgin Mary’s iconography in M. K. Sarbievijus lyrics in the work of the master of since the images of Mary Fiance, Mary the Queen and Mary Mother of God analysed. E. Panovsky’s method was applied during the research. When creating the image of Mary the poet takes various iconographical models as help and supplements them with emblemic images. In odes, where The Song of Songs is imitated, The Virgin Mary codes a certain image that is the human soul. In other odes the image of The Virgin Mary is developed and given other various iconographical feathers of Mother Mary models. After the research had been finished it become obvious that all three iconographical types often merge n the lyrics of Sarbievijus. One can feel a strong synthesis of Antique and Christian layer in poet’s lyrics.
